Acknowledging the Need for Window Renovation

Windows do not last permanently. Depending on the material and regional climate, most high-quality windows have a life expectancy of 20 to 25 years. Nevertheless, certain indicators suggest that restoration or replacement is required much sooner. House owners must observe the following indications:

  • Drafts and Air Leaks: If a breeze can be felt even when the window is tightly closed, the seals have likely stopped working or the frame has deformed.
  • Condensation Between Panes: In double or triple-paned windows, wetness trapped between the layers of glass shows a broken seal, which nullifies the window's insulating residential or commercial properties.
  • Operational Difficulties: Windows that are hard to open, close, or lock present both a benefit problem and a security risk.
  • Visible Decay: Soft, echoing wood or noticeable rot on the frames indicates wetness damage that can eventually spread out to the home's structural framing.
  • Increased Energy Bills: An unexpected spike in heating or cooling costs frequently points towards ineffective windows that enable thermal transfer.

Picking the Right Materials

One of the most significant choices in a window remodelling job is the option of frame material. Each product offers unique advantages regarding sturdiness, upkeep, and thermal performance.

Table 1: Comparison of Window Frame Materials

MaterialToughnessUpkeep LevelInsulating ValuePrice Range
VinylHighLowExceptionalBudget-Friendly
WoodMedium-HighHigh (Requires Painting)ExcellentPremium
FiberglassReally HighLowExcellentMid-to-High
AluminumHighLowModerateMid-Range
CompositeReally HighLowHighPremium

Material Deep-Dive

  1. Vinyl: Made from PVC, vinyl windows are the most popular option due to their price and low upkeep requirements. They do not require painting and deal outstanding thermal resistance.
  2. Wood: Preferred for historical restorations, wood provides a classic visual and exceptional insulation. However, wood frames need regular staining or painting to prevent rot and pest damage.
  3. Fiberglass: This product is extremely strong and expands/contracts at the very same rate as the glass it holds, decreasing the risk of seal failure. It shows the look of wood without the high maintenance.
  4. Aluminum: While exceptionally strong and slim-profiled, aluminum is a conductor of heat. Modern aluminum windows should consist of "thermal breaks" (insulating strips) to meet energy effectiveness standards.

Comprehending Glazing and Energy Efficiency

The glass itself-- referred to as glazing-- is where much of the technological advancement in window remodelling takes place. Modern windows make use of several panes and specialized finishings to optimize efficiency.

Glazing Options

  • Double Glazing: The existing requirement, featuring two panes of glass with an insulating space (generally filled with Argon or Krypton gas) between them.
  • Triple Glazing: Three panes of glass use the greatest level of insulation and soundproofing, making them perfect for extreme environments or loud city environments.
  • Low-E Coatings: Low-Emissivity (Low-E) is a microscopic thin layer of metal oxide applied to the glass. It shows infrared light, keeping heat inside throughout winter season and outside during summertime, while still allowing visible light to go through.

The Window Renovation Process

An effective window renovation involves more than just acquiring new systems; it requires a systematic method to ensure correct fit and performance.

  1. The Initial Assessment: A professional evaluates the existing frames to figure out if a "pocket replacement" (inserting a brand-new window into the old frame) or a "full-frame replacement" (eliminating whatever down to the rough opening) is essential.
  2. Exact Measurement: Measurements must be precise to the millimeter. Poorly measured windows cause gaps that cause leakages and energy loss.
  3. Preparation: The area around the window is cleared, and protective drops are put to capture particles.
  4. Elimination and Inspection: The old window is eliminated. This is a critical phase where installers inspect for covert water damage or mold in the wall cavity.
  5. Setup and Leveling: The brand-new system is placed, leveled, and shimmed to ensure it sits completely square.
  6. Sealing and Insulation: Expanding foam or fiberglass insulation is applied around the border, followed by premium silicone caulking on the outside.
  7. Finishing Touches: Trim and molding are installed or changed to match the home's exterior and interior design.

Financial Considerations and Cost Factors

The cost of window renovation varies significantly based upon a number of aspects. While high-quality windows have a higher upfront expense, they usually use a much better return on financial investment (ROI) through energy cost savings and increased home value.

Table 2: Factors Influencing Renovation Costs

FactorInfluence on CostWhy it Matters
Window StyleModerateFixed windows are cheaper; casement or bay windows are more costly.
Glass TypeHighTriple-pane and specialized Low-E finishes contribute to the price per unit.
Size and ShapeHighCustom shapes (arches, circles) require specific production.
Labor/InstallationModerate-HighSecond-story setups or structural repair work increase labor hours.
Frame MaterialModerate-HighVinyl is the standard; wood and fiberglass increase the overall.

The Benefits of Window Renovation

Refurbishing windows supplies complex benefits that extend beyond mere look:

  • Enhanced Energy Efficiency: High-performance windows can lower energy expenses by an average of 10% to 15%.
  • Improved Curb Appeal: New windows instantly modernize a home's exterior and can significantly increase resale value.
  • Increased Comfort: By eliminating drafts and cold spots near glass surface areas, the indoor environment remains more consistent.
  • UV Protection: Modern Low-E glass filters out UV rays that trigger furniture, carpets, and artwork to fade.
  • Noise Reduction: New seals and multiple panes of glass serve as a barrier against street noise and area disruptions.

Regularly Asked Questions (FAQ)

1. Is it much better to repair or replace old windows?

If the frames are structurally sound and the concern is simply a damaged pane or a damaged crank, repair is typically adequate. Nevertheless, if there is  read more , fogged glass (seal failure), or considerable air leak, a full replacement is generally more economical in the long run.

2. Can windows be replaced in the winter?

Yes. Expert setup teams generally replace windows one at a time to lessen heat loss. They use specialized sealants created to cure in chillier temperature levels.

3. The length of time does a common window setup take?

For an average-sized home (10-- 15 windows), the setup process generally takes between one and three days, depending on the complexity of the job and the type of replacement (pocket vs. full-frame).

4. What is the "U-Factor"?

The U-Factor determines the rate of heat transfer. A lower U-Factor suggests better insulation residential or commercial properties. When trying to find energy-efficient windows, a lower U-Value is normally preferred.

5. Does window restoration provide an excellent roi?

According to different real estate and remodeling reports, house owners can expect to recoup approximately 60% to 75% of the window remodelling costs through increased home equity, in addition to the month-to-month cost savings on energy expenses.
